At this point, you can begin adding spin — or “English” — to the cue ball. Still working on straight shots only, start hitting the cue ball above or below center to see how it affects the spin of the ball: Hitting above center adds topspin. The goal is to pocket a ball or drive several balls to the sides of the table.The aim of 3-ball pool is to sink three object pool balls in as few shots as possible. You can play a solo 3-ball pool game by positioning three object balls in a triangle on your pool table. Practice sinking all three balls in as few attempts as possible. The goal is to drive object balls into six pockets located at the ...Bumper Pool is played with ten balls divided into two sets — red and white. Among the five balls from each set, one is marked with a contrasting colored spot. Each set is arranged at the edge of the table on the designated five spots. How to Rack in Cutthroat Pool. The rack in Cutthroat is simple. Just use a standard triangle rack and place the 1-ball at the top of your rack (the apex) so it sits on the foot spot. Place the 6 and 11 balls in the corners of the triangle.
